With only a guitar, a tatty copy of the Melody Maker, and his template for the perfect band, Andrew Matheson set out in 1971 to make musical history. His band, the Hollywood Brats, were prepunk prophets - uncompromising, ultrathin, wild, untamable, and outrageous. But thrown into the crazy world of the 1970s London music scene, the Brats ultimately fell afoul of the crooks and heavies that ran it and an industry that just wasn't ready for them.

The narrator is Max Morden, a middle-aged Irishman who, soon after his wife’s death, has gone back to the seaside town where he spent his summer holidays as a child—a retreat from the grief, anger, and numbness of his life without her. But it is also a return to the place where he met the Graces, the well-heeled vacationing family with whom he experienced the strange suddenness of both love and death for the first time.
